FEDERAL RESERVE BOARD WASHINGTON ADDRESS OFFICIAL CORRESPONDENCE TO THE FEDERAL RESERVE BOARD X-7331 January 24, 1933. SUBJECT: New Issue of Treasury Botes. Dear S i r : In connection with t e l e g r a p h i c t r a n s a c t i o n s "between Federal reserve "banks covering Government s e c u r i t i e s , the f o l l o w i n g code word has "been designated to cover a new i s s u e of Treasury Notes: "NOWHYNT" 2 5 / 8 $ Treasury Notes, S e r i e s A-1938, to "be dated February 1, 1933, and to mature February 1, 1938, This code word should be i n s e r t e d in the Federal Reserve Telegraph Code book, f o l l o w i n g the supplemental code word "NOWHYMN" on page 172.
